Coogee East Ward Senior Citizens Hall is located a block back from lovely Coogee Beach. The hall provides ideal space for dance or yoga classes, forums, meetings, birthday parties and workshops. With timber floors, fridge/freezer, bbq and oven facilities plus heating, toilets, tables and chairs. This location would suit a range of community activities and is easily accessible by public transport. On street parking.

Hiring Rates

Council has two hiring rates:

  • the Private/Commercial rate is used when it is for a private function or when a group or organisation charges an entry fee or participation charge.  Also relates to any booking that competes with local business.
  • the Non-Commercial rate is for non-commercial groups. Parties claiming non-commercial rate must provide, prior to hire, a Notice of Endorsement for Charity Tax Concessions from the Australian Taxation Office or a copy of the entity’s constitution including a not for profit clause.
  • A $400 bond is required for all bookings.
  • A  regular hirer needs to provide $20m in public liability insurance.

How to apply

  • The first thing you need to do is contact Council's Call Centre on 1300 722 542 to enquire if the hall is available on the date you prefer.
  • Once a booking date has been agreed verbally, a tentative booking is held for 7 days. You are then required to complete the Application form.
  • If your application is successful a confirmation email will then be sent to you confirming the booking.  Payment via Bpoint will be required by the due date on the letter.  Non receipt of payment by the due date will result in cancellation of your booking.

Payment & Key collection

  • Payment is required 7 days after your booking has been confirmed online via BPoint with the booking reference in your confirmation email or via cash, cheque, eftpos or credit card.
  • Weekend hirers are required to come into Council's Customer Service Centre, 30 Frances Street Randwick on the Friday afternoon before your event between 10am to 12pm to collect the access card or keys.
  • Weekday hirers are required to come into Council's Customer Service Centre, 30 Frances Street Randwick the day before the booking between 10am to 12pm to collect the access card or keys. Please note: Bookings for a Monday will require collection of the key on the Friday before the booking.

Frequently asked questions

Where do I collect the key?

At Council's Customer Service Centre located in the Administration Building, 30 Frances Street Randwick.

Where do I return the key?

Council has a 24 hour drop box at the entrance of the Administration Building where you can drop the keys in after your booking. Keys are to be returned by 12noon the following business day. Failure to do so will result in a $20 deduction from the refund of bond.

When will I receive the refund of my bond?

The refund of your bond is processed once the key has been returned and all conditions of hire have been met. Depending on your payment method your bond will be refunded  onto your credit card, by cheque or direct deposit into your nominated bank account. This can take between 5-10 business days.
